Saraya Ansar al-Sunnah (Arabic: سرايا أنصار السنة, lit. 'Supporters of the Sunnah Companies') is a Sunni Islamist militant organization operating in Syria and Lebanon, described as anti-Shia, anti-Alawite, anti-Druze, and anti-Christian. Its stated goal is to establish an Islamic State in Syria that excludes Alawites, Druze, Christians, and Shia.
